How Matarecycler Works Step by Step
1. Waste Collection
The process begins with collecting waste from homes, businesses, and industrial sources. Proper collection helps ensure materials are not mixed unnecessarily.
2. Sorting and Segregation
Waste is carefully sorted into different categories such as plastics, metals, paper, and organic materials. Correct segregation improves recycling quality.
3. Processing and Conversion
Advanced recycling techniques are used to clean and process materials so they can be reused in manufacturing or construction.
4. Reuse and Redistribution
The final recycled materials are distributed to industries or reused to create new products, reducing waste and saving resources.
Environmental Benefits of Efficient Recycling Systems
Reduction in Landfill Waste
Less waste ends up in landfills, which helps reduce soil and water contamination.
Lower Pollution Levels
Recycling prevents harmful chemicals from entering the environment and reduces air pollution.
Energy Conservation
Producing items from recycled materials uses less energy than making them from raw resources.

The Future of Sustainable Recycling
The future of recycling lies in innovation and technology. Automation, AI-based sorting, and smart waste tracking systems will improve efficiency and accuracy.
